Menu
Skip to content
Inicio
Compromiso
Servicios
Ser. express
Delegaciones
Clientes
Contacto
Idioma:
Español
English
Français
Italiano
Nothing Found
It seems we can’t find what you’re looking for. Perhaps searching can help.
Search